STM32 ADC trigger polarity can be set to either rising, falling
or both edges. Allow to configure it from dt.

@@ -57,6 +57,8 @@ Optional properties:
- dmas: Phandle to dma channel for this ADC instance.
See ../../dma/dma.txt for details.
- dma-names: Must be "rx" when dmas property is being used.
+- st,trigger-polarity: Must be 0 (default), 1 or 2 to set default trigger
+ polarity to respectively "rising-edge", "falling-edge" or "both-edges".
Example:
adc: adc@40012000 {
@@ -84,6 +86,7 @@ Example:
st,adc-channels = <8>;
dmas = <&dma2 0 0 0x400 0x0>;
dma-names = "rx";
+ st,trigger-polarity = <1>;
};
